Какую сетку используют на этом сайте?

Bootstrap - это один из самых популярных фреймворков для создания адаптивных веб-интерфейсов. Он предоставляет различные компоненты, классы и функции для быстрого и эффективного создания красивого и отзывчивого дизайна. Адаптивный дизайн означает, что веб-страница легко адаптируется к различным устройствам и разрешениям экрана.

Сетка, используемая в Bootstrap, основана на системе сетки с колонками. Она представляет собой сетку из 12 колонок, которые можно комбинировать и адаптировать для размещения контента на странице. Сетка Bootstrap основана на принципе "резиновости" и "жидкости", что означает, что она легко расширяется или сжимается в зависимости от размера экрана.

Основные классы, используемые в сетке Bootstrap, включают:
- .container: эта обертка используется для создания контейнера, в котором будет размещаться весь контент. Она определяет максимальную ширину контейнера и автоматически центрирует его на странице.
- .row: этот класс используется для создания ряда внутри контейнера. Ряды содержат колонки, их центрируют, выравнивают и обеспечивают правильное разделение пространства между колонками.
- .col-*-*: это классы колонок, где первое значение указывает на количество колонок, которые должны занимать (от 1 до 12), а второе значение указывает на точку разрыва, при котором колонки будут занимать все доступное пространство.

Например, чтобы создать две колонки, занимающие одинаковое пространство на всех разрывах, вы можете использовать следующий код:

<div class="container">
  <div class="row">
    <div class="col-6">Колонка 1</div>
    <div class="col-6">Колонка 2</div>
  </div>
</div>

Bootstrap также предоставляет классы для адаптации сетки на разных разрывах. Например, вы можете использовать классы .col-md-* для разбиения на колонки на средних экранах и классы .col-lg-* для разбиения на колонки на крупных экранах.

В целом, сетка Bootstrap очень гибкая и позволяет создавать макеты веб-страниц на основе различных колонок и разрывов, что является основой для создания адаптивных и отзывчивых интерфейсов.